Excerpt from Fourteenth Annual Report of the Board of Railroad Commissioners of the State of New York, Vol. 1: For the Year 1896 Supervision of railroad properties and corporations are, better ser vice, better maintenance, reduced rates whenever conditions war rant and a guarantee to the roads that in giving these they will be protected in the enjoyment Of their franchises to the extent Of being permitted to earn Operating expenses and fixed charges and make fair returns to their stockholders. There is no need for another trunk line in this State at the present time. Laterals will gradually be extended into unoccupied territory, but this is a field particularly inviting to electric roads, and many such feeders to trunk lines are being built where there is public demand for rail road facilities, but where the traffic does not warrant the construe tion and maintenance Of a steam road.
